Building a ubiquitous platform for remote sensing using smartphones
The proliferation of smartphones throughout the past few years has provided an increasingly ubiquitous platform for intelligent services at the edge of the network. This paper presents an approach to use this intelligence for implementing an architecture that enables remote sensing scenarios in which we rely on intelligence residing in "sensing gateways" that perform the actual sensing but also required aggregation functionality of sensed information. For that, we will introduce a scenario for such remote sensing to motivate our approach. Further, the architecture and current prototype is presented.
